Priorities

  • Fiscal Responsibility:

    • I am proud to say that since taking office in 2019, O’Fallon has lowered the city’s property tax rate EVERY single year. From 0.5562% in 2019 to 0.4225% in 2025! The 2025 rate is BELOW the tax rate ceiling that Council has the ability to hold the tax rate at without voter approval.

    • As part of the Streets Working Group we found solutions to increase O'Fallon's concrete road repair budget from $1.5 million to over $4 million annually to improve our infrastructure without raising costs to residents.

 

  • Safety: O'Fallon is a great place to live because our police officers and prosecuting attorney hold criminals accountable.

    • I worked with the Police Chief to build a budget around adding two additional police patrolling sectors which has seen an officer dedicated south of Hwy 40 and a second officer in what used to be Ward 3's sole patrol sector. This has resulted in reduced police response times and an increased comfort of police presence.

    • I  have helped lead two significant steps that O’Fallon has taken to ensure our community remains safe. 1) The creation of the St. Charles County Regional Criminal Interdiction Task Force which has virtually eliminated thefts at night. Through meetings with our O'Fallon Police Chief we strategized on ways for O'Fallon to combat the issue which included coordinating with neighboring City's as well as the County. 2) O'Fallon through a partnership with the City of St. Charles are constructing a state of the art regional training facility in O'Fallon, the Center for Advanced Skills Training in Law Enforcement, to ensure both our officers and officers throughout the region are the best trained!

  • Responsible Development: I have been effective in keeping development below the densities defined in St. Charles County's Masterplan and have kept projects not desired in our Ward from coming to a vote.

    • Apartments proposed next to Post Meadows subdivision at Post Rd/Technology Dr. was withdrawn prior to being presented.

    • A senior care facility that was proposed adjacent residential in Winghaven where the Kingsgate neighborhood came out against the development was withdrawn prior to being presented.

    • Autumn Hollow apartments on Hwy N west of Hopewell Rd. O'Fallon refused to include this dense development with apartments and townhomes into the annexation of the Harvest Subdivision. Autumn Hollow was then approved by the County at a density of 5.2/acre while Harvest is 3.4/acre.

  • Infrastructure: Roads throughout Ward 3 have been in need of improvement. It takes continued advocacy to ensure our Ward's priorities are included in O'Fallon's Traffic Improvement Plan that allocates funds for the next 5 years. Through my perseverance our Ward has already seen improvements to the full length of Sommers Rd. including stop lights being added at 7Brew/QT, Highway DD, and at Frontier Middle School. Diehr Rd. phase 1 is scheduled to begin in 2026. Additionally by working with St. Charles County Hopewell Rd. phase 1 is also scheduled to begin in 2026 from Hwy N to Diehr Rd. along with the install of a traffic light at Hwy N. I stay in constant contact with our MODOT Area Engineer to drive the State to prioritize Hwy N improvements.
